Core Principles
Edge-First Thinking
-
Stateless by default: Workers don't persist state between requests
-
Global distribution: Code runs in 300+ data centers worldwide
-
Cold start optimized: V8 isolates start in milliseconds
-
Request/response model: Each invocation handles one request
Storage Selection
Storage Use Case Consistency Latency
KV Config, flags, cached data Eventually consistent ~10ms
D1 Relational data, transactions Strong (single region) ~30-50ms
R2 Files, images, large objects Strong ~50-100ms
Durable Objects Real-time state, WebSockets Strong (per-object) ~50ms
Queues Async processing, batching At-least-once Async

Storage Quick Reference
KV (Key-Value)
await env.CACHE.get('key', 'json'); await env.CACHE.put('key', value, { expirationTtl: 3600 }); await env.CACHE.delete('key');
D1 (SQLite)
const user = await env.DB.prepare('SELECT * FROM users WHERE id = ?') .bind(id).first();
R2 (Object Storage)
await env.STORAGE.put('path/file.json', JSON.stringify(data)); const object = await env.STORAGE.get('path/file.json');

Durable Objects
Use for: real-time coordination, WebSockets, rate limiting, distributed locks.
// Get DO stub const id = c.env.COUNTER.idFromName('my-counter'); const stub = c.env.COUNTER.get(id); const response = await stub.fetch(new Request('http://do/increment'));

Queues
// Producer await env.QUEUE.send({ type: 'email', payload: { to: 'user@example.com' } });
// Consumer (add to default export) async queue(batch: MessageBatch, env: Env) { for (const msg of batch.messages) { try { await process(msg.body); msg.ack(); } catch { msg.retry(); } } }

Anti-Patterns
Don't Do Instead
Service Worker format ES modules
await cache writes waitUntil for non-blocking
Large KV values (>25MB) R2 for files
server.accept() for WebSockets ctx.acceptWebSocket() (Hibernation API)
Block on analytics/logging waitUntil for background tasks
Assume KV immediate consistency D1 or DOs for consistency-critical
